βšΎβ›³ NEW SPORTS TRAINING FACILITY COMING TO VOORHEESVILLE! πŸŒοΈβ€β™‚οΈπŸ”₯

Big news for local athletes and sports fans β€” the Voorheesville Planning Commission has officially approved a new indoor sports training facility called Links & Diamonds at 28 South Main Street! πŸ‘

The new membership-based facility will transform a former warehouse into a year-round training destination featuring:

⚾ Indoor batting cages
πŸ₯Ž Pitching lanes
🏌️ Golf simulator
⚾ Baseball simulator
🌱 Planned outdoor turf field

The approximately 6,200-square-foot building will offer athletes a place to train, practice, and improve their game right here in the community. πŸ’ͺ

According to plans submitted to the village, the facility is designed primarily for youth athletes β€” especially around age 12 and older β€” and will function mainly as a drop-off sports training center.

🍿 No full kitchen is planned, but vending machines and partnerships with nearby local restaurants are expected to help support events and visitors.

The facility could host up to 50 people at a time and aims to provide a fun, modern training environment while also being mindful of neighbors in the surrounding area. Updated plans now include:
πŸ•˜ No outdoor activities after 9PM
πŸšͺ No general public indoor access after 10PM
πŸ”‡ Reminder signage encouraging quiet departures after evening events

The project adds another exciting recreational and youth-focused opportunity to the Village of Voorheesville and could become a major destination for local baseball, softball, and golf enthusiasts year-round. βšΎβ›³

🎢🎺 DISCOVER THE SOUND: RCS STUDENTS GET HANDS-ON WITH MUSIC! 🎻πŸ₯

Future musicians took center stage at RCS during the district’s annual β€œMeet the Instruments Night,” and it was a night full of music, excitement, and discovery! 🎼✨

This year’s event welcomed 3rd grade students and their families for a fun, interactive evening where students had the chance to:
🎷 See instruments up close
🎺 Hear how they sound
πŸ₯ Try them out firsthand
🎻 Learn from music teachers and student musicians

From brass and woodwinds to percussion and strings, the event gave students an exciting introduction to the many opportunities available through the RCS music program. πŸŽΆπŸ‘

The evening was made possible thanks to the dedicated RCS Music Department staff and talented student musicians who generously shared their time, experience, and love of music with younger students. ❀️

A special thank you also went to John Keal Music Company for providing:
🎺 Demo instruments
🧼 Cleaning materials
🎡 Professional support

Their continued partnership helps make this hands-on experience welcoming and memorable for future musicians throughout the district.

🎼 Even more exciting β€” this marks the first year that RCS 4th grade students are able to begin music lessons, helping prepare them for participation in the 5th grade band program! πŸ‘πŸŽΆ

Programs like Meet the Instruments Night continue to inspire creativity, confidence, and community connections through the joy of music. πŸŽ΅πŸ’™

πŸŽ‚πŸ’™ SLINGERLANDS STUDENTS SPREAD BIRTHDAY JOY ACROSS THE CAPITAL REGION! πŸŽ‰πŸ“¦

At Slingerlands Elementary School, more than 60 second graders are proving that even small acts of kindness can make a BIG difference. ❀️

Students recently assembled an incredible 75 β€œBirthday Boxes” to help ensure local children experiencing food insecurity or housing instability can still celebrate their special day. πŸŽ‚βœ¨

Each box was packed with birthday fun including:
🧁 Cake mix & frosting
πŸŽ‰ Sprinkles
πŸ•― Candles
πŸ₯„ A whisk
πŸ’Œ Handmade birthday cards
πŸ“š Custom bookmarks
…and of course everyone’s favorite β€” Funfetti! 🌈

The project became a true community effort, with donations pouring in from families throughout the Slingerlands school community. Students also added personal touches by creating colorful birthday cards and heartfelt messages for the children receiving the boxes. πŸ’•

Teacher Heather Reid, who first discovered the Birthday Box idea several years ago, said the project helps students better understand that not every child gets the opportunity to celebrate their birthday.

The boxes will now help families served by several local organizations including:
πŸ“¦ Free Food Fridge Albany
πŸ“¦ St. Vincent de Paul Food Pantry
πŸ“¦ Marillac Family Shelter

The largest donation β€” 43 Birthday Boxes β€” will go to the Marillac Family Shelter, which supports families experiencing homelessness in Albany County.

The project also carries special meaning in memory of former Clarksville Elementary principal Dorothy McDonald, whose connection to St. Catherine’s Center for Children helped inspire this year’s effort. ❀️

πŸŽΆπŸ† RCS MUSICIANS STRIKE GOLD AT NYSSMA FESTIVAL! 🎺🎀

Ravena-Coeymans-Selkirk High School recently became the center of music excellence in the Capital Region as it proudly hosted the NYSSMA Choral Major Festival on April 29–30! πŸ‘πŸŽΌ

The event welcomed talented student musicians and music educators from schools across the region, showcasing not only incredible performances but also RCS’s strong commitment to music education and the arts. ❀️🎢

Throughout the NYSSMA festival season, student groups and soloists perform for professional adjudicators who evaluate:
🎡 Musicianship
🎼 Performance quality
🎺 Preparation
🎀 Overall musical achievement

And RCS students delivered outstanding results this year! πŸ‘πŸ”₯

πŸ… 2026 NYSSMA Festival Ratings:
🎺 RCS 7/8 Band β€” SILVER
🎀 RCS 7/8 Chorus β€” SILVER
πŸ₯ RCS High School Band β€” GOLD
🎢 RCS High School Chorus β€” GOLD

Gold and Silver ratings represent high levels of musical excellence and reflect months of hard work, dedication, rehearsals, and growth by both students and directors. πŸŽΌπŸ‘

🎡 RCS musicians also shined at NYSSMA Solo Festivals, where:
⭐ 78 students participated
⭐ Many performed at Mohonasen High School
⭐ Several earned scores qualifying for All-State consideration

In addition to hosting at RCS, student ensembles also traveled this season to perform at:
πŸ“ Shaker High School
πŸ“ Columbia High School
πŸ“ Saratoga Springs High School

The NYSSMA experience gives students valuable opportunities to:
🎢 Perform for professional judges
🀝 Learn from peer musicians
πŸ’ͺ Build confidence
🎼 Grow artistically through collaboration and feedback

These accomplishments highlight the incredible talent, pride, and dedication within the RCS music community. 🎺❀️
